How big is mercury?

Best Answers

Mercury's diameter is 3,030 miles (4,878 km), comparable to the size of the continental United States. This makes it about two-fifths the size of Earth. It is smaller than Jupiter's moon Ganymede and Saturn's moon Titan. read more

Mercury has a radius of 1,516 miles, an equatorial circumference of 9,525.1 miles and a volume of 14.59 billion cubic miles. Based on radius, Mercury is 0.38 times the size of Earth and is the smallest planet in the solar system. read more
